Murray International (LON:MYI - Get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day. The company reported GBX 11.60 ($0.15)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, Digital Look Earnings reports. Murray International had a return on equity of 10.98% and a net margin of 90.03%.

Murray International Stock Down 0.9 %

LON:MYI traded down GBX 2.50 ($0.03) during mid-day trading on Monday, hitting GBX 266 ($3.42). The stock had a trading volume of 840,628 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,156,441. Murray International has a twelve month low of GBX 236.87 ($3.05) and a twelve month high of GBX 275.50 ($3.55). The company has a current ratio of 11.36, a quick ratio of 0.70 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 6.48. The company has a market capitalization of £1.58 billion, a PE ratio of 8.85 and a beta of 0.79. The stock has a 50-day simple moving average of GBX 266.01 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of GBX 257.89.

Murray International Dividend Announcement

The business also recently disclosed a dividend, which was paid on Monday, February 17th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, January 2nd were given a dividend of GBX 2.50 ($0.03) per share. This represents a dividend yield of 0.98%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Thursday, January 2nd. Murray International's dividend payout ratio is presently 39.91%.
